Kathy Nagle is an Associate Teaching Professor and Assistant Dean for Undergraduate Academic Advising at the Illinois Institute of Technology College of Architecture. She has over 25 years of experience in the Bachelor of Architecture program, focusing on first-year design pedagogy and curriculum development. Her roles include coordinating first-year studios and overseeing academic advising, which she views as an extension of her educational philosophy.
Education:
- Bachelor’s Degree in Art History from Williams College
- Master of Architecture from Harvard University’s Graduate School of Design
Her research interests revolve around Chicago architectural history and design education. She has contributed to the AIA Guide to Chicago and co-authored papers for NCBDS Beginning Design conferences. Her teaching excellence was recognized through awards such as the AIA Education Honor Award and the IIT Excellence in Teaching Award (2009).
She currently teaches courses like ARCH 100 (Introduction to Architecture) and first-year studios (ARCH 113/114). Her advising role emphasizes supporting students’ academic trajectories, reflecting her commitment to fostering architectural education.
